VISIT US AT MUSIKMESSE MARCH 28-31
Join us at the Musikmesse tradeshow in Frankfurt am Main, Germany March 28th - 31st! We'll be demoing RiffWorks Standard in the IK Multimedia Booth in Hall 5.1, Stand A64. Musikmesse show hours are from 9:00 am to 6:00 pm. March 31st is open to the general public. There will be daily competitions and hands-on demo stations. Product specialists will be on hand to share their tips and tricks.

NEW INSTANTDRUMMER SESSIONS AVAILABLE
Sonic Reality drum content is being made into InstantDrummer sessions! 20 great-sounding Sonic Reality InstantDrummer Sessions, in a wide-variety of genres, are now available in our online store! Check out RAW Brushes, RAW Dimension, RAW Effects, RAW Funk Grooves 2, RAW Global Beats, RAW Hard Rock, RAW High Speed Beats, RAW Jazz Beats, RAW Loose Grooves, RAW Pop COuntry, RAW Pop Rock Beats, RAW Producer Beats, RAW Reverb Beats, RAW RnB Soul 1 & 2, RAW Rock Blues Beats, RAW Rock Grooves 1, 2, 3 & 4.




Drums on Demand just released 4 new InstantDrummer sessions: Texas Boogie, Slinky Blues, Bright Blues and Box Car. We've gotten lots of requests for more blues and country drums, and these are some of the best we've heard.




Drummerheads has a new InstantDrummer session available for RiffWorks users called Vintage Rock III. Drummerheads says, "We really turn the beat on with this one, so hold on to your RiffWorks hats. Lots of kick for those about to rock."

MEET DAVE KERZNER OF SONIC REALITY
Sonic Reality is our newest partner in the drum content arena. We are excited to offer a wide-variety of their excellent- sounding drum content in the RiffWorks InstantDrummer format. 20 Sonic Reality InstantDrummer Sessions are available now in our online store, including many from their RAW collections - one of the most powerful loop collections ever created. Many different genres are represented. 16 of the audio previews are coming soon for many of the new ones in our store - all 20 are available now for purchase.

RiffWorks users like to know a bit about the companies who create their backups, so we interviewed Dave Kerzner, CEO/founder of Sonic Reality.


SWW: How did Sonic Reality come to exist?
DAVE: I started Sonic Reality in Los Angeles, California in late 1996. I used to do custom sampling for major artists and keyboard manufacturers which lead to combining forces with ILIO as world-wide distribution partners to reach the masses with our sounds. This later led to powerful cooperations with companies like
IK Multimedia in order to provide ground-breaking workstation plug-ins such as Sonik Synth and Miroslav Philharmonik and a close connection with Propellerheads who helped us create premium refills and factory sounds for Reason.

SWW: Who are Sonic Reality's major players?
DAVE: Everyone at Sonic Reality is a major player from the person who packs the boxes to myself who overseas production and does most of the sampling sessions. We have nicknames for each other at the office. I'm "Squids". But there's "Zamplebot" who is the ultimate sample cutting guy. He's like a robot. "Boy Wonder" reminds us of Robin and we also have a "Mr. Incredible" here so there's a super hero theme. "A-Team" is great because anything you want to know he can find it out for you in a matter of minutes. "Blix" is one of our newest employees and he does anything you ask him to do. I wish cloning was possible because an army of Blixes would be unstoppable. We're also looking for new members of the team in sound design, sales and marketing. It's a fun environment where everyone is important and we enjoy what we do. There's key partners I work with outside of the company like Mark Hornsby from Joytown who records a lot of the drums with me and our recent partnership with Ocean Way Studios where they house Dr. Dre's studio as well as famous studio rooms like Studio B where Frank Sinatra originally recorded and Studio D where I recently met the band Rush when they finished mixing their upcoming album.

SWW: What makes Sonic Reality stand out from other drum content companies and how is your content created?
DAVE: Our philosophy at Sonic Reality is to go out and try to bring the best sampled material to every musician so that they can afford to make great sounding music regardless of their budget. Take for example Ocean Way Studios in LA where we're working with drums recorded by multi-platinum engineers Allen Sides and Steven Miller. Steven is recording the Dave Matthews Band right now. Allen was nominated for a Grammy for Mary J. Blidge and has recorded over 500 albums in his career. He owns Ocean Way and this is a studio where Paul McCartney, Radiohead, Green Day, Rolling Stones, Red Hot Chili Peppers and so many other artists record. Recently I have been doing some sample work for the band Genesis and later this year I have plans to go record samples at their studio with their producer/engineer Nick Davis. No other sample company let alone even any bands besides Genesis members record at this private studio so we're very lucky to have these opportunities. We try to go out and capture things that would otherwise be difficult, expensive or impossible to get and this sets us apart from other companies who aren't as deeply involved in the music industry as we are.

SWW: What made you decide to partner with Sonoma Wire Works?
DAVE: What I love about Sonoma besides the people, which is important when you work with anyone, is that we share a similar philosophy when it comes to music-making. The idea of getting the technical stuff out of the way and getting to the creative part faster is key in my opinion. RiffWorks is brilliant and we're thrilled to be able to offer our drums and grooves in this platform so that guitar players can jam with such a diverse range of sounds we've captured all over the world. It's a chance to open up a range of Sonic Reality samples to guitarists that may be new to what we do and that's exciting.

SWW: What advice would you give to RiffWorks guitar players using your drum sessions in their music?
DAVE: My advice is to go for what works best in your music and not what sounds the flashiest on its own. Sometimes what sits well in the mix is something that sounds simple with good solid feel. Also, don't be afraid to experiment with the groove until it feels right to you. Use your ears which are the best judge and each song requires something a little different in the timing, feel and sound of your tracks. You're the best judge and there are no rules.

SWW: What's your favorite beverage? (A significant running conversation in the RiffWorks community :-)
DAVE: I like Bordeaux Wine but a Vodka Martini, preferably Kettle One is nice... Red Bull works for me too... or carrot juice so... I am all over the map. Sonic Reality's motto is "Sample Everything" so I have this philosophy in other aspects of life as well, particularly food and drink.
